Output dfa1a305baf95632e2d072edfa861228eca1fa9eaf63e6cf153bb1afbec0aba9:38

value
52380972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8e58865d166d33ffd1dbff590c503e82a64b5f7 OP_EQUAL
address
MWbCnDt9kQ8s1jaeVpD4FL5znyZZjAftpP
transaction
dfa1a305baf95632e2d072edfa861228eca1fa9eaf63e6cf153bb1afbec0aba9
spent
true